Union Cabinet approves formation of GST Council

The Union Cabinet on 12 September 2016 approved the process, formation and functioning of the Goods
and Services Tax (GST) Council.
The council will consist of the Finance Minister and State Finance Ministers. It will make
recommendations on important issues related to GST, including items and rates.
Chairperson: Union Finance Minister
Member: The Union Minister of State, in-charge of Revenue of finance
Members: The Minister In-charge of finance or taxation or any other Minister nominated by each State
Government

Committee to identify people below the poverty line (BPL)

A task force headed by NITI Aayog Vice-Chairman Arvind Panagariya to prepare a road map for
elimination of poverty has submitted its report to the Prime Ministers Office (PMO) and suggested
setting up of a committee to identify people below the poverty line (BPL).
The task force, which included NITI Aayog member Bibek Debroy and secretaries from the Ministries of
Rural Development, Housing and Urban Poverty Alleviation, has also suggested participation from the
States in defining the BPL population, a senior government official said.

Yudh Abhyas 2016 is set to be conducted in Uttarakhand

As part of the ongoing Indo-US defense cooperation, a joint military training exercise, Yudh Abhyas 2016
is set to be conducted in Uttarakhand from September 14 to 27. The exercise in Chaubattia was being
conducted by the headquarter Central Command.

The exercise is aimed at stimulating a scenario where both nations were working together to counter
insurgency and terrorism in mountainous terrain under UN charter. The two week exercise will witness
participation of about 225 personnel of the US Army and similar strength of Congo Brigade of the Indian
Army.

China has longest bullet train network

Chinas high-speed railway has completed over 20,000 kms of track network in the country, becoming the
worlds longest bullet train network.
A high-speed railway linking Zhengzhou in Chinas central Henan Province with Xuzhou in eastern Jiangsu
Province opened on Saturday.
With this new line, Chinas high-speed railway lines have exceeded 20,000 kms in total length, the worlds
longest

China has worlds highest bridge

Chinese engineers have completed the basic structure of what is expected to become the worlds highest
bridge.The Beipanjiang bridge, in mountainous southwestern China, soars 565 metres (1,854 feet) above
a river.
It overtakes the Si Du River Bridge in the central province of Hubei to become the worlds highest bridge.

ISRO to launch satellite made by IIT-Bombay students

The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) will launch a satellite developed by the students of IIT
Bombay. Called Pratham, the satellite will measure the total electron count of the ionosphere.
The satellite was conceptualised by two students of the Aerospace Engineering department Saptarshi
Bandyopadhyay and Shashank Tamaskar in July 2007.
